Samsung has lifted the veil off its next generation of Galaxy A series of phones. Both Galaxy A50 and A30 were officially showcased at Mobile World Congress (MWC) 2019 in Barcelona. Following the global announcement Samsung has launched the Galaxy A50, A30, and A10 in India. (हिंदी में पढ़िए)

Samsung Galaxy A50
The Samsung Galaxy A50 is the most powerful device in the lot. It comes with a 6.4-inch Infinity U Super-AMOLED display with full HD+ screen with Gorilla Glass 3. Samsung has placed its own Series 7 SoC – Exynos 9610 chipset. The phone also features on-screen fingerprint which Samsung’s first in the budget range.
Samsung has also packed a multi-camera setup at the back of the Galaxy A50. It comes with a triple setup that includes a 25MP(F/1.7) + 8MP(W, F/2.2) + 5MP(F/2.2) camera pack. It will receive features EIS (Electronic Image Stabilization) for evading jittery videos.
Samsung is offering Galaxy A50 in 4GB RAM with 64GB storage and 6GB RAM with 128GB storage options. The phone packs a whopping 4000mAh with 15W fast charging. The Dual-SIM device to be made available in four color options – Black, White, and Blue.

Samsung Galaxy A30
The Galaxy A30, on the other hand, is slightly trimmed down version of the A50. It too features a 6.4-inch Super FHD+ AMOLED Infinity-U display but instead of an on-screen fingerprint scanner, this one has a traditional reader at the back.
At the back, the Galaxy A30 also get a dual camera setup comprising of a primary 16MP (F/1.7) and Ultra-wide 5 MP (F2.2) sensor. You could click selfies using 16 MP front camera which also scans your face for biometric security.
Under the hood, the phone is running on an Exynos 7904 processor with 4000mAh battery. This supports fast charging via USB-C port. You get 4GB of RAM and 64GB of onboard storage out of the box. Want more storage, expand it up to 512GB using a microSD card.
The Red, Blue, and the Black variant of this phone would be available with Dual VoLTE support. Here again, you get Samsung’s One UI on Android Pie.
Samsung Galaxy A10
The smallest one of the lot sports a smaller 6.2-inch HD+ (720×1520) Infinity-V display. Upfront a 5MP camera is housed within this V-cut. Galaxy A10 also features Face Unlock option. The rear one is a 13MP (F/1.9) camera.
The low-end smartphone carries a 3400mAH battery. Rest, you get an Exynos 7884 chipset along with 2GB RAM variant with 32GB inbuilt storage expandable up to 512GB. The software experience would be on Android Pie based One UI.
Samsung Galaxy A10 would be out on three colors viz. Red, Blue, and Black. If you were wondering, yeah this one also supports Dual VoLTE.
Samsung Galaxy A series Pricing and Availability
The Galaxy A50 comes out in 4GB RAM plus 64GB storage variant for Rs. 19,990, while the higher 6GB RAM plus 64GB storage model is priced at Rs. 22,990.
Next up, Galaxy A30’s 4GB of RAM and 64GB of onboard storage would be available for Rs. 16,990 and finally the Galaxy A10 is priced at Rs. 8,490.
The South Korean giant will start selling the Galaxy A50 and Galaxy A30 in India from March 2, while the Galaxy A10 will hit the shelves in India starting March 20.
Samsung Galaxy A50, A30, and A10 Specifications
Model | Samsung Galaxy A50 | Samsung Galaxy A30 | Samsung Galaxy A10 |
Display | 6.4 FHD+ Infinity-U display, 1920 x 1080 pixels | 6.4 FHD+ Infinity-U display, 1920 x 1080 pixels | 6.2-inch HD+ (720×1520) Infinity-V display |
Processor | 2.3GHz Octa-core Exynos 9610 chipset | 2.2Ghz Octa-core Exynos 7904 chipset | 1.6 GHz, Octa Core, Exynos 7884 |
RAM | 4GB/6GB | 3GB/4GB | 2GB |
Internal Storage | 64GB/128GB (expandable up to 512GB)Dedicated card slot | 32GB/64GB (expandable up to 512GB)Dedicated card slot | 32GB (expandable up to 512GB) |
Software | Android 9 One UI | Android 9 One UI | Android 9 One UI |
Primary Camera | 25MP (F1.7) + 5MP(F2.2) + 8MP (Ultra-Wide) | 16MP (F1.7) + 5MP (F2.2, Ultra-wide) | 13 MP (F1.9) |
Front Camera | 25MP(F2.0) | 16MP | 5MP (F2.0) |
Fingerprint sensor | In-display | Yes, rear-mounted | No |
Battery | 4000mAh, fast charging supported | 4000mAh with fast charging supported | 3400mAh |
